Asian American Women Are the Losers in Big Law

Asian American Women Are the Losers in Big Law

In Huge Law’s diversity sweepstakes, guess who’s the runaway winner in scoring company from company customers?

“White girls receive drastically extra of the organization that the respondents assign to numerous exterior counsel,” finds a analyze by the Institute for Inclusion in the Authorized Job, noting that they conquer out attorneys who are racial or ethnic minorities, LGBT+, or those with disabilities. “Well above 50 percent of the matters that respondents assigned to [diverse] outside counsel had been assigned to White gals legal professionals who were being offered principal obligation for the issues.”

It helps make feeling. White adult males dominate the leading spots at significant legislation companies and businesses, so if they’re doling out credit history or enterprise to an underrepresented team, why not give it to anyone comfortingly familiar—someone who reminds them of their wives, daughters, or moms?

Even though it’s a no-brainer that White females would occur out on major, what stunned me is the team at the complete base: Asian American women of all ages.

To be perfectly clear, White adult males are nevertheless the winners. Although White women of all ages have built bigger strides in recent many years, several are represented between top rated rainmakers at most key corporations. And the greater part of businesses in the analyze give out a paltry total of business—less than 10{c024931d10daf6b71b41321fa9ba9cd89123fb34a4039ac9f079a256e3c1e6e8}—to racial or ethnic minorities.

Amongst racial minority teams, Hispanics, followed by Black attorneys, fared the best—though that would seem to pertain to the adult men in those people groups. Black and Hispanic woman legal professionals received “a very little amount” of business enterprise, the research finds.

As for the base of the bottom, Asian People in america, alongside with Native Us citizens, reign, with girls in those teams receiving “almost none” of the function.

‘Presumption of Competence’

For a team that some have dubbed “honorary Whites,” it’s amazing that Asian American lawyers are failing so miserably at business advancement. Also baffling is why company America appears to be to be dissing Asian woman legal professionals in certain.

“The results confirm what APA [Asian Pacific American] legal professionals and myself have felt—that we really don’t get the notice,” Alan Tse, the typical counsel of Jones Lang LaSalle, a Fortune 500 organization, reported about Asian American attorneys commonly. “When men and women talk about diversity, we are remaining out of the discussion. The truth is that though 12-14{c024931d10daf6b71b41321fa9ba9cd89123fb34a4039ac9f079a256e3c1e6e8} of associates are APAs, they are only 4{c024931d10daf6b71b41321fa9ba9cd89123fb34a4039ac9f079a256e3c1e6e8} [of] equity associates.”

Tse, who’s held various normal counsel positions—at Petco, LG Electronics Mobilecomm, and Churchill Downs—said that he in some cases writes to legislation company management “to make positive that men and women of shade get the credit score.”

“But on a lot more than just one occasion when we give Asian American attorneys perform, they are not finding credit rating,” he said. “I had to phase in, and I’ve by no means experienced to do that with White guys.”

A single common concept as to why Asian People in america are so conveniently ignored is that they are not perceived as leadership materials.

“White males are accorded the presumption of competence,” explained Hailyn Chen, co-running husband or wife of Munger, Tolles & Olson. “They in shape our suitable of a leader. They are ideal out of central casting.”

Some Asian American attorneys also fault themselves for staying a lot also polite and reserved. “There’s no doubt it’s part of our tradition,” Allen & Overy partner Sapna Palla reported. “I was like that when I arrived listed here when I was 18. I was a great deal more deferential.”

Even Asian Individuals who grew up in this place “are polite to a fault,” pointed out Angela Hsu, a counsel at Bryan Cave’s Atlanta office. “And that’s interpreted as you are not a leader. We have been raised to consider that you just can’t go incorrect with remaining well mannered but we get penalized for it.”

‘Cloak of Invisibility’

For Asian American females, it’s an specifically harmful brew: racial stereotyping blended with sexism. “They are both sweet and docile or Tiger Mom or Dragon Lady—and people are not favorable notions of what legal professionals ought to be,” Sandra Yamate, CEO of the Institute for Inclusion in the Legal Occupation, explained.

“People normally presume my male affiliate is my manager,” reported Chen. “At the firm, I’m regarded as a leader but when I go out into the planet, as an Asian girl, I’m in a cloak of invisibility.”

But Asian American woman lawyers, Hsu included, at times self-sabotage: “I hear from APA gals that, ‘I never want to be incorrect so I will not give my feeling.’ Perfectly, White fellas are incorrect all the time and they really do not beat on their own up!”

The Asian American feminine attorneys who’ve made it to partnership or major in-house positions have heeded that information. “I’m a all-natural introvert but I realized I have to talk—a good deal,” Chen stated. Becoming assertive can be “off-putting” to some men and women, she extra, but “sometimes you have to give up likability.”

“Whether you are a litigator or a corporate lawyer, there’s advocacy concerned,” Palla reported, introducing that she experienced to master the approaches of self-advocacy.

‘Each Other’s Champions’

Irrespective of their accomplishment, both equally Chen and Palla reported their self-assurance didn’t occur conveniently. “I didn’t truly feel assured as an associate or young husband or wife,” said Chen, who’s been in the co-running lover situation for three many years. “I didn’t truly feel absolutely sure of myself till recently.”

Palla observed how she does not share curiosity in athletics or perform golfing like males in her place of work. “Always in the again of my intellect, I surprise, do I actually match in?”

So what’s the upshot of all this? Clientele and legislation corporations need to have to set Asian American lawyers on the diversity radar and be more conscious of unconscious bias? And Asian American feminine lawyers, in certain, need to have to be much less deferential and make more noise?

What could go the needle, it appears to be, is that a lot more females and minorities are turning out to be potential clientele.

“As in-household lawful departments diversify, I have witnessed much more variety in assigning organization,” said Thy Bui, a spouse at work business Constangy, Brooks, Smith & Prophete in Los Angeles. “My purchasers have mainly been gals, and not essentially Asian women of all ages.”

Palla, whose shoppers incorporate life sciences organizations, also noted that women are more and more in the role of a company’s chief of mental house, or the GC. “I experience my business improvement has enhanced in recent several years.”

Chen also emphasised that she’s benefited from feminine purchasers of all races. “I’ve made close associations with gals customers, and some of my closest interactions are with White women,” Chen explained. “We’ve turn out to be just about every other’s champions.”

Symptoms that the rule of White guys is on the wane? 1 can only hope.

Lowveld truck accidents spike | Lowvelder

Lowveld truck accidents spike | Lowvelder

In considerably less than a 7 days, a spate of really serious truck mishaps throughout the Lowveld has remaining two individuals dead and three critically wounded.
The associates of the Lowveld group took to social media to specific their issue and outrage around the several truck crashes that had happened in many pieces of the Lowveld with the to start with accident, a head-on collision between a truck and a car, transpiring on September 19 in Hazyview.

Lowvelder experienced beforehand reported that a mom and son, Debbie and Diego Lane, were being seriously injured when a truck smashed into their Toyota Fortuner on the R536.
In accordance to Debbie’s partner, Darren, she was discharged from Mediclinic Nelspruit immediately after surgical procedure and is recovering at residence. Diego (10) is even now battling for his lifestyle in hospital. He is remaining kept in an induced coma in ICU and will have to have to undergo various surgeries.

ALSO Browse: N4 shut following truck accident

“I am relieved that my spouse is back again at dwelling, but my greatest problem now is my son, simply because he is continue to in ICU and desires to go through a couple of operations. We are hoping for the finest, though doctors are also executing their utmost to help save his daily life,” mentioned Darren.
He mentioned the police are speaking with them, but the business house owners of the truck included in the accident have not nonetheless. The Hazyview SAPS are however investigating.

The scene of the crash near the Sudwala transform-off. > Photograph: Emer-G-Med

In a further incident around Marite on September 24, a father and son (4) missing their lives in a head-on collision with a truck on the R40 in Nkanini.
According to an eyewitness, Delani Nkuna, who experienced been driving powering the father and son’s VW Golfing, they were travelling toward Bushbuckridge from Hazyview when the Golfing swerved immediately into the lane of an oncoming truck.
“The truck driver tried out to prevent him, but because of to the superior velocity at which the Golfing was travelling, he could not end or swerve to the other facet of the road. They collided head-on,” reported Nkuna.

The wreckage of Debbie Lane’s Toyota Fortuner.

Crisis personnel declared the driver lifeless on the scene. The youthful boy died in hospital. The truck driver sustained insignificant injuries and was addressed on the scene. The law enforcement are investigating the make a difference.
On Tuesday September 27, an on-responsibility website traffic officer was hit by a drinking water tanker in Hazyview at 10:30. The officer was airlifted to medical center, and he is described to be recovering at Mediclinic Nelspruit.
According to an eyewitness, Fana Mashaba, the officer was chaotic inspecting an additional car when the truck strike the targeted visitors officer’s vehicle, in advance of hitting the officer.

ALSO Study: Website traffic officer strike by truck in Hazyview

“I suspect the truck both experienced a brake failure or the driver dropped handle,” he reported.
The trucker sustained minor accidents and was addressed on the scene. The Hazyview police are investigating the leads to of the accident.
In an additional incident on Tuesday at all-around 03:30, two drivers, in different cars, have been arrested immediately after remaining caught with washing powder thought to have been looted from an incident scene involving two vans on the Sudwala Road.

The scene of the crash near the Sudwala transform-off. > Photograph: Emer-G-Med

In accordance to a provincial law enforcement spokesperson, Colonel Donald Mdhluli, two trucks from distinct companies have been transporting washing powder when one particular of the drivers missing regulate and the car overturned.
The other truck strike the overturned truck and also overturned.
“Both motorists sustained slight accidents and were being addressed on the scene right before remaining taken to clinic for clinical consideration. Motorists and nearby communities looted the washing powder from the vehicles,” mentioned Mdhluli.

A site visitors officer who was hit by a auto

 

Associates of the Flying Squad came throughout two bakkies transporting washing powder, suspected to have been taken from the accident.
The motorists ended up stopped and arrested for possession of suspected stolen house just after they could not develop proof the washing powder belonged to them. They are expected to seem in the Nelspruit Magistrate’s Court before long.

Elon Musk Will Very Likely Lose the Twitter Lawsuit, Legal Expert Says

Elon Musk Will Very Likely Lose the Twitter Lawsuit, Legal Expert Says
  • Elon Musk is preparing for demo as he tries to terminate his acquisition of Twitter.
  • The Tesla CEO appears to be in a placement to eliminate the case, reported a lawful skilled.
  • “Elon is in difficulties,” the legislation professor Robert Miller said.

Elon Musk has invested the previous handful of months trying to get out of his arrangement to get Twitter. Despite his high priced endeavours, he will practically absolutely be the new owner of the system by the conclude of the yr, a legal skilled stated.

“To me, all of Musk’s statements are weak, and a lot of are extremely weak,” said Robert Miller, ​​a legislation professor with extensive expertise in mergers and acquisitions and relevant regulations in the Delaware Court of Chancery, where Twitter sued Musk in July to power his $44 billion acquisition of the business. Miller spoke about the case in a online video connect with with analysts at Wells Fargo.

“I imagine Musk loses, and if he does, I’m genuinely sure he will be purchased to near the deal,” Miller said — and at the $44 billion price he agreed to shell out. Miller has thorough the powers the Chancery court docket has to make certain that Musk complies with any ruling versus him, from taking regulate of his Tesla stock to the possibility of jail time.

Musk wants to influence Choose Kathaleen McCormick of only just one of his statements, whilst Twitter requirements to persuade her of all of its promises. Nonetheless, Miller gave Musk a significantly less than 10{c024931d10daf6b71b41321fa9ba9cd89123fb34a4039ac9f079a256e3c1e6e8} shot at profitable the scenario and releasing himself from the offer. He expects the circumstance will not be settled just before going to demo as scheduled in Oct. Musk can enchantment the ruling, and possible will, but he will almost certainly however be compelled to acquire Twitter, Miller said.

“It is effectively-recognized Delaware law that breaches of a merger arrangement wherever an acquirer refuses to close, they’re purchased to shut,” Miller reported. “It has, in actuality, transpired just about every time this problem has been litigated.”

Musk has accused Twitter of publicly misrepresenting its monetizable day-to-day energetic people, or mDAU, simply because the platform has numerous more bots and phony accounts than it statements, which Musk claimed amounts to fraud. Musk also claimed that Twitter is violation of details-privateness rules and lacks some intellectual-assets rights to its tools, centered on Twitter’s former chief details safety officer Peiter “Mudge” Zatko’s whistleblower disclosure. Musk also claimed that Twitter violated securities regulation in Texas, in which he lives part time

Musk’s statements all have similar “recurring troubles,” Miller stated. The billionaire has a steep “hill to climb” due to the fact he should exhibit that most of what he is accusing Twitter of is not only legitimate, but also experienced a “product adverse outcome,” a lawful time period referring to disorders that have an outsize impression on a company’s business enterprise and worth.

“My summary is, Elon is in difficulty,” Miller mentioned.

Here’s why Musk is not likely to prevail on any of his central arguments, in accordance to Miller.

Twitter’s ‘bot’ difficulty

Twitter has long preserved in community SEC disclosures that it estimates 5{c024931d10daf6b71b41321fa9ba9cd89123fb34a4039ac9f079a256e3c1e6e8} of its reported mDAU are very likely spam accounts or usually inauthentic, that means a solitary human person doesn’t function them. Musk knew Twitter has some “bots” and even said in the push launch asserting the offer that he would “defeat” them. He has due to the fact claimed he was misled on how substantial the challenge was and now claims it poses a real threat to Twitter’s business enterprise.   

To Miller, this is Musk’s strongest claim, but he claimed Twitter’s language about mDAU in its SEC disclosures is so very carefully worded, even if Musk does display that Twitter has far more bots than it claims, the company’s “statements may well nicely not be bogus, much significantly less fraudulent,” from a authorized standpoint. Musk will require to exhibit that not only is Twitter completely wrong about how numerous bots it hosts, but that it understood of “much better or extra precise” ways to determine the amount of fake accounts and that it selected not to use them.

If all of these factors are demonstrated, Twitter would have in fact engaged in “substantial securities fraud,” Miller claimed. Any govt who understood of it would be guilty of legal insider buying and selling. Supplied these kinds of extraordinary stakes, Miller claimed: “Shade me skeptical.” 

Twitter’s failure to comply with the FTC

Musk has claimed that Twitter did not comply with many areas of a consent decree with the FTC to make sure its knowledge-privacy techniques are up to par, some thing Zatko explained the corporation unsuccessful to do. Miller claimed this declare is the “most crucial” to appear out of Zatko’s whistleblower disclosure.

However, Twitter’s SEC filings do not contain statements “that would be naturally fake,” even if it arrived to light-weight that Zatko’s allegations have been all legitimate, Miller mentioned. It’s challenging to confirm that Twitter intentionally misstated or omitted applicable information and facts on the consent decree or related stability concerns.

Miller reported the merger agreement is in Twitter’s favor, in that it does not contain common clauses like a “cybersecurity illustration.” This sort of a clause is commonly wherever a organization lays out what it does to guard its info and consumers, and what techniques it took to accurate previous breaches. Devoid of this clause, Musk has tiny to point to in arguing this claim, Miller claimed.

Twitter’s intellectual-residence licenses

Musk also promises that primarily based on aspects in the whistleblower disclosure, Twitter does not hold appropriate IP licenses utilised in making some of its device-mastering equipment. The billionaire argues that Twitter’s failure to disclose this counts as a “materials omission.” 

But Twitter’s SEC filings yet again absence plainly fraudulent or misleading statements on this entrance, and the merger agreement includes language that is “astonishingly” to Twitter’s edge, Miller said.

Usually these varieties of agreements say the organization is not infringing on others’ IP legal rights in any materials respect. Twitter and Musk’s deal suggests “to the awareness of the corporation,” Twitter is not infringing on others’ IP rights, and if it is, it’s not to any degree that would have a “content adverse impact” on the business. This is “very unconventional,” Miller explained.

“It really is just about extremely hard to picture that representation turns out to be untrue,” Miller said.

Twitter is in violation of Texas legislation

Musk operates sections of Tesla, SpaceX, and the Unexciting Organization out of Texas and has accused Twitter of violating the Texas Securities Act. Under Texas regulation, Musk’s lawyers would only need to verify that Twitter “really should have recognized” any of the statements it produced publicly ended up false. This is a lessen bar than underneath Delaware law, where Musk’s lawyers have to show that Twitter understood all along its statements ended up completely wrong and selected to make them in any case — a lawful phrase known as “scienter.”

This will not do the job mainly because Musk’s deal explicitly puts any legal disputes that could occur less than the jurisdiction of the Delaware Courtroom of Chancery, Miller claimed.

“Musk could likely go to Mars and try out do this beneath Martian law and have a far better prospect than going to Texas regulation,” Miller explained.

Hawley’s immigration bill is doomed but is a telling example of his cynicism

Hawley’s immigration bill is doomed but is a telling example of his cynicism

As the nation grapples with the pretty genuine problem of border enforcement, Sen. Josh Hawley, as regular, features not practical solutions but a self-serving stunt. The Missouri Republican has filed legislation that would give condition and local officers the authority to patrol the border and implement federal immigration regulation.

The invoice has no likelihood of passage due to the fact, amid other challenges, it is unconstitutional. Hawley certainly understands this, but his intent, as usually, is the headline. Hesitant as we are to give that to him, it’s crucial to highlight this hottest illustration of Hawley’s unfitness for workplace.

America’s damaged immigration system is a bipartisan fiasco many years in the generating, with congressional gridlock currently being the most important culprit and a good deal of blame to go close to by means of a long time of punting the challenge from a person administration to the next. Republicans and Democrats in Congress have verified inept at negotiating legislative methods. The Biden administration has defaulted to a standing quo that does not do the job. Republican governors in Florida, Texas and Arizona have opportunistically utilised that real policy failure as an excuse for antics this kind of as delivery migrants to politically liberal regions.

This would be a best time for cooler heads in both of those functions to reduced the temperature and work towards real remedies. Rather, Hawley proposes tossing additional gasoline on to the topic. His legislation would make it possible for states to authorize nearby regulation enforcement to address immigration and border enforcement, which underneath the Constitution and courtroom precedent have always been an unique federal domain.

The specter of regional sheriffs selecting on their have how to implement U.S. immigration law — such as whom to deport and how to do it — is a recipe for chaos, abuse and tragedy. With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is’ current campaign stunt of traveling misled migrants from Texas to Martha’s Winery, the nation acquired a taste of how red-point out partisan extremists would cope with this concern if specified absolutely free rein. It would suggest much more complications, not remedies.

Hawley, who is claimed to have presidential aspirations, no doubt has chafed at seeing DeSantis and other huge-name Republicans so proficiently politicize what confined immigration impact they have. His bill is an embarrassingly evident try to get in on some of that red meat. In an accompanying assertion, Hawley describes it as a way for states to “fight back” at the administration concerning the border. That’s not particularly a blueprint for the cooperation that is in the end wanted.

Recall that Hawley also tried to climb onto a different DeSantis bandwagon — the governor’s ideological war with Disney — by submitting laws to alter U.S. copyright regulation in a immediate kick at the topic-park giant’s storied cartoon people. This one is just as cartoonish, but what it suggests about the deep cynicism of Missouri’s junior senator is nothing at all to snicker at.

Lawyers And Courts Should Be More Empathetic When Attorneys Have Health Issues

Lawyers And Courts Should Be More Empathetic When Attorneys Have Health Issues

I’m as sick as a puppy todayAttorneys, like all other types of experts, need to perform their work opportunities when working with all of the annoying issues that occur up in particular existence. Invariably, in excess of the class of their occupations, attorneys will need to experience well being challenges  irrespective of whether private health-related issues or individuals of a loved ones member. Attorneys and courts should usually be a lot more empathetic to lawyers facing well being troubles and must lower some slack and increase courtesies to make tricky moments a minimal simpler to bear.

Previously in my job, I experienced an adversary that was going as a result of some health-related problems. This attorney was not unique about the malady he was suffering, but dependent on the remedy and screening this lawyer faced, I understood the lawyer was suffering from a really serious professional medical ailment. My adversary requested that he have a lot more time to finish elements of discovery and that the circumstance basically be set on keep right up until his condition stabilized.

I experimented with to place myself in my adversary’s sneakers, and I couldn’t consider what this law firm was likely via. He was very younger, had a spouse and children, and was likely via a serious health and fitness scare. I ended up supplying this attorney each courtesy I could, and in the end, the circumstance was only delayed a thirty day period or two.

I took some heat from my client immediately after chopping my adversary slack given that my client needed me to thrust ahead even although the lawyer was working with health and fitness difficulties. I informed my consumer that this very likely would not aid us receive an gain in the situation since the courtroom possible would not want us to press an advantage when a law firm was struggling health troubles. I also advised my shopper that exhibiting empathy would possible support make a rapport that could support resolve the case. Ultimately, I got my consumer on board with my tactic, and demonstrating some empathy towards this law firm unquestionably helped improved the outcome I was ready to get for my shopper.

Courts really should also have extra empathy for lawyers who are heading through well being troubles. It is significant to take note that a lot of judges are sympathetic to lawyers who are going through health concerns. Just one time, I was sitting down in the courtroom of a decide that was recognized as currently being pretty stern and it’s possible even a little signify. The judge requested a law firm the place the attorney was who had routinely appeared on a make a difference, and the appearing attorney reported that counsel was going through cancer remedies and could not make it to court docket. The judge showed a lot of compassion for the lawyer and asked the lawyer appearing that day to give the sick attorney his best regards. This choose finished up adjourning all deadlines in the case so that the ill attorney would not deal with a disadvantage. This was a extremely just and compassionate outcome.

Even so, I have also viewed judges not share way too a great deal compassion for lawyers struggling with health and fitness issues. 1 time, I was managing a situation involving a attorney who was facing some overall health challenges. At a compliance convention, this attorney informed the court docket that he experienced overall health issues and that he was requesting additional time to contend duties connected to the situation. Of class, I did not object to extensions simply because I knew that my adversary was acquiring health-related difficulties.

The courtroom did not want to grant this attorney any courtesies. The courtroom claimed that the attorney labored at a larger sized business, and the ill attorney could have an affiliate tackle duties if the lawyer was unable to complete tasks on his very own. I have sympathy for judges who typically will need to dispose of circumstances on a established timeframe or deal with scorn from presiding judges and others. On the other hand, the situation was not that delayed, so there did not feel to be any excellent purpose why this choose could nor slash some slack for the ill legal professional.

All told, every person will most likely deal with healthcare troubles or require to treatment for a loved ones member who is likely through a health scare at some point in their occupations. Lawyers and judges can be additional sympathetic to counsel who are going via medical troubles given that it is the appropriate detail to do. We all also hope that other individuals would be empathetic to us if we were being likely via a related problem.
